Tiger prawns are Australia's largest wild prawn and are found in the Gulf of Carpentaria, Western Australia. They grow to different sizes and have distinctive stripes that turn white and pink when cooked. Please Note: Prawns are delivered frozen. Is best to keep frozen until a few hours before consuming. To thaw, leave in the refrigerator for a few hours. Prawns thaw quickly. Once defrosted, black spots can begin to appear on the prawn which are ok but not attractive. If you plan to defrost and hold a couple days, it is advised to remove the heads as soon as possible as histamines start to release into the body which can affect the sweet flavor of the meat.
